Director of Engineering

$135,200–$236,600 year

On-siteChicago, Illinois, United States or Irving, Texas, United States

Full TimeSenior LevelSmall

Job Summary

Lead engineering teams through coaching, mentorship, and performance management while developing talent for succession planning. Define and execute technical roadmaps aligned with enterprise strategy, partnering with Product, Architecture, Data Science, and Security to deliver secure, scalable, cloud-native AI-enabled analytics applications. Establish engineering standards, drive adoption of modern practices including AI-DLC, DevSecOps, and MLOps, and champion responsible AI governance. Lead technical risk assessment, resource planning, and resolution of complex challenges across multiple teams. Communicate engineering strategy and outcomes to executive leadership.

Required Qualifications

  • 7 or more years of relevant experience
  • Demonstrated success leading engineering organizations within a matrixed environment and aligning technical strategy with business objectives
  • Experience building, scaling, and leading software engineering teams delivering enterprise SaaS, cloud-native, AI-enabled, or analytics applications
  • Experience developing and executing technical roadmaps aligned with product strategy and organizational priorities
  • Experience delivering enterprise-scale solutions on Microsoft Azure or other public cloud platforms
  • Strong understanding of modern software architecture, distributed systems, APIs, microservices, cloud-native engineering, and platform engineering practices
  • Experience partnering with Product Management, Architecture, Data Science, Data Engineering, and Security teams to deliver AI-enabled products and data-driven solutions

Desired Qualifications

  • Relevant degree
  • Advanced degree
  • Experience implementing modern engineering practices including Agile, AI Development Lifecycle (AI-DLC), DevSecOps, MLOps, CI/CD, Infrastructure as Code, observability, and automated testing
  • Experience with artificial intelligence, machine learning, generative AI, large language models (LLMs), retrieval-augmented generation (RAG), intelligent automation, or analytics platforms
  • Experience with modern data and AI technologies such as Databricks, Microsoft Fabric, Azure AI Services, Azure OpenAI, lakehouse architectures, vector databases, or similar platforms
  • Experience in healthcare, healthcare analytics, SaaS, or other regulated industries
  • Strong leadership, communication, stakeholder management, coaching, organizational development, and strategic planning skills
